我正在工作中使用BigQuery,并且正在进行一些数据验证。作为其中的一部分,我试图在给定表中找到全部由null值组成的所有列。我知道,我可以使用以下内容单独查询每一列
SELECT count(id), <column_name> FROM <dataset>.<table>
WHERE <column_name> IS NOT NULL
GROUP EACH BY 2 HAVING count(id) = 0
我不希望对表格中的每一列都这样做,因为表中有很多列。
假设我在一列中有一个很大的名字列表。我想看看名称中是否有字母"y“或"Z”,以及一个仅将行标记为"Y“或"z”的计算列。
我的问题不仅仅是在DAX中使用通配符进行搜索。我的主要问题是,我是否可以创建以下表格:
+-------+-------+
| Y | Z |
+-------+-------+
| "*y*" | "*z*" |
+-------+-------+
然后在DAX搜索中使用该表的内容(不创建任何关系)。
在DAX-ish伪代码中,类似于:
Column =
IF (
FOR x in &
我必须从表格中选择未使用的项目,将这些项目与其他信息一起移动到已使用的表格中,该表格将被称为useditems。当项目最终移动时,我必须从未使用的表中删除这些项目。
所以我写下了下面的查询。
INSERT INTO USED select KNumber from unused limit 1000;
DELETE FROM unused limit 1000;
我唯一关心的是它总是挑选相同的记录,因为我在查询中没有使用任何order by,而在表中我只有一列。所以只有插入的记录才会被删除。
我是mysql的新手。
我希望所有的文本内容从网站的表格到Excel单元格A9到A16。单元格A1到A8没有问题,因为所有数据都在那里,但格式不好(另一个问题)。 我使用.getElementByClassName,表的类名是table,它是站点中的第一个表,因此是0。我正在尝试获取tr标记中的所有文本内容,但它并没有从A9开始完全填充。我假设中间有很多空格,或者是另一列。 Sub VBAWebscraping()
Dim ieObj As InternetExplorer
Dim htmlEle As IHTMLElement
Dim i As Integer
i = 1
我有一个电子表格,我需要一个公式来创建一个类似于汽车号码的公式,如果一个值是基于另一列Countif公式的复制。我想为每个有多个order#的名称创建一个auto #。所以在这个例子中,Joe的ID是1,因为他第一个是sheet,而Bunny得到的是2,当Joe的名字重复时,它仍然是1。这个名字可能是几十个人,每个文件都会不同。谢谢你帮忙。
ORDER# LN QTY ITEM LOC NAME Countifs Auto Number
OD10560 1 24 part#12 Location 1 Joe John
如果我有:
s <- data.frame(ID=c(191, 282, 202, 210), Group=c("", "A", "", "B"), stringsAsFactors=FALSE)
s
ID Group
1 191
2 282 A
3 202
4 210 B
我可以用这样的N替换空的单元格:
ds$Group[ds$Group==""]<-"N"
s
ID Group
1 191 N
2 282 A
我想从R中的另一列减去一列,这比我想象的要复杂得多。
假设这是我的数据( a和b列),列c是我想要的,即a - b,但在b==NA时保留a,反之亦然:
a b c
1 2 1 1
2 2 NA 2
3 NA 3 3
4 NA NA NA
现在,我尝试了不同的东西,但大多数情况下,它返回NA时,至少有一列是NA。例如:
matrixStats::rowDiffs(data, na.rm=T) # only works for matrix-format, and returns NA's
dat$c <- dat$a